 Plain-English summary Congressional Research Service

Federal Election Integrity Act of 2005 - Amends the Federal Election Campaign Act of 1971 to prohibit a chief State election administration official from taking an active part in political management or in a political campaign with respect to any election for Federal office over which such official has supervisory authority. Provides for penalties for enforcement.
